About

Aim of the study was to assess and compare the clinical and microbiological changes following Laser assisted new attachment procedure (LANAP®) using diode 940 nm versus ND:YAG 1064 nm, and to compare the outcome to conventional periodontal therapy

Inclusion criteria

  • Periodontal diagnosis of stage II periodontitis.
  • Residual periodontal pocket ≥4 mm, 3-4 mm clinical attachment loss with horizontal bone loss higher than 15% in radiography.
  • O'Leary plaque index <10%.

Exclusion criteria

  • Patients with furcation involvement.
  • Class II/III tooth mobility.
  • Smokers who smoke more than 10 cigarettes per day.
  • Patients with any systemic condition possibly affecting the outcome of periodontal therapy.
  • Patients who had received any local or systemic anti-inflammatory medications or antibiotics within the last 6 months.
  • Alcohol consumers.
  • Pregnant or lactating women.
  • Patients with parafunctional habits.
